The Federal Court of Tucuman held Wednesday in the afternoon, a visual inspection under the new trial against the former leader of the Third Army Luciano Benjamin Menendez, accused of the murder of five people during the last military dictatorship.

recognition of involving members of the court, complaints and defenses, was held in the city of San Miguel de Tucuman, on the street Azcuénaga 1800, which investigated the events have occurred.

is the cause "Romero Niklison", where the former chief judge of the Third Army for crimes committed against five victims. He is also accused former police officer Heriberto Roberto Albornoz.

description of the events (requiring prosecutor)
On May 20, 1976, in the hours around noon, there was a raid by the staff of the V th Infantry Brigade and personnel belonging to police in the province of Tucumán, in the home where they lived María Alejandra Niklison and Gerardo Alfredo Romero (parents of the complainant), located at street Azcuénaga No. 1816, Barrio Echeverría of the city of San Miguel de Tucumán.

Moments before the raid at that address were assembled five militants belonging to the Organization of Political-Military Montoneros Tucumán, who were attending a leadership meeting of the East: María Alejandra Niklison, Fernando Saavedra Lamas (a) "Pepo" Juan Carlos Meneses (whose assumed name was Miguel Angel Gonzalez Cano, a native of the province of Santa Fe) Atilio Eduardo Gonzalez Brandsen and Peace (a) "Thomas" or "Martin" joint forces of army and provincial police, taken by assault the house, previously released explosive, enter housing, simulating a battle all the inhabitants killed by gun shots.

One occupants can get out of the home run, but is killed by the same assailants near the nearby church, later identified as Fernando Saavedra Lamas. Had raided the home front army trucks, police vehicles, a large number of troops of both forces, and many local residents.

The bodies of the victims were taken to Police Headquarters in Tucumán, and then four of them (three male and one female) were buried in mass graves in the Cemetery north of this city.
